¿Dónde está sbt dentro del activador Typesafe?
-
02-01-2020 - |
Pregunta
estoy probando el Marco de juego 2.3.2 usando la instalación fuera de línea con Activador de tipo seguro 1.2.3.Cada pieza de documentación me dice que está usando sbt en secreto para construir y ejecutar proyectos.
¿Dónde está ubicado/instalado este sbt?¿Está en algún lugar de la carpeta descomprimida que contenía la instalación del Activador?
¿Cómo inicio sbt desde la línea de comando?no esta en el PATH
como corriendo locate sbt
no encuentra nada.
Solución
El activator-launcher-<version>.jar
es en realidad el iniciador sbt con un archivo de propiedades adicional incorporado.
Si tu corres activator shell
(o cualquier otro comando que hayas usado con sbt como compile
o package
) estás iniciando el propio sbt, que a su vez ejecuta los comandos.
Esta es la ruta de las aplicaciones que se lanzan:
activator ui
inicia la interfaz de usuario del activador que inicia un proceso sub-sbt para construiractivator new
inicia la aplicación terminal de creación de plantillas de activador.activator shell
oactivator <sbt input>
lanza el propio sbt.
además, el activator
El script intenta detectar si se ejecuta desde un contexto de "UI", p.haciendo doble clic desde el Explorador de Windows o el Finder de OSX.Si es así, el script se iniciará automáticamente en modo UI.